Protesting farmers 'rename' Nirankari Samagam ground as 'Kisanpura'

The protesting farmers have renamed Nirankari Samagam ground as 'Kisanpura'.

They are protesting at Burari ground against new farm laws.

One of the protesters said, "We have been protesting for the past 33 days.

It has become like a village, thus we have renamed it to Kisanpura." Farmers have continued to protest against new agriculture laws at Delhi border for over a month.

Farmers and Centre are scheduled to talk on December 29 at 11 am.
